API Client Library for Drupal Commerce Event Ticket

This is a PHP client library for Drupal's Commerce Event Ticket module.

Getting started

Configuring the Drupal site:

  1. Enable the Commerce Event Ticket Services module (cet_services).
  2. In admin/structure/services, create a new endpoint. Select REST as the server, and enable 'Session authentication' as the authentication scheme.
  3. In the endpoint's configuration, under 'Server', enable the 'json' response formatter and both the 'application/json' and 'application/x-www-form-urlencoded' request parser types.
  4. Under 'Resources', enable the following resources for the endpoint:
    • user: login, logout, token
    • event-ticket: retrieve, validate
    • event-ticket-nodes: index
    • node: tickets

Then see test.php for how to use the client.

Note that you will need to add a file called test_data.php to use test.php as it is. The file should look like this:

<?php

// Endpoint URL.
$test_url = 'https://example.com/api';

// The credentials.
$test_username = 'username';
$test_password = 'password';
